DIVINE RESPONSE TO SELF-ABASEMENT

Bride of Christ Devotional, 14th November, 2023

2 Chronicles 12:7 And when the LORD saw that they humbled themselves, the word of the LORD came to Shemaiah, saying, They have humbled themselves; therefore I will not destroy them, but I will grant them some deliverance; and my wrath shall not be poured out upon Jerusalem by the hand of Shishak. (KJV)
__________________

SELF-ABASEMENT is a voluntarily humiliation of oneself. It is an of behaving in way that makes you seem lower than your real self. Rehoboam was rebuked by a prophet sent by God because he has abandoned the law of the Lord and all Israel with him. Because of this God wanted to hand him over to an heathen king for destruction. Immediately he received the message he humbled himself and God saw it and he changed his mind towards him.

Humility is one of the virtues that attracts God’s attention and makes Him favourable towards you. Destruction was imminent on this king but he humbled himself and God saw it and granted them deliverance. Ahab, a wicked king was spared and the judgment postponed because of meekness and humility. Hezekiah did the same thing and the anger of God was taken away from him. Manasseh, a wicked king also humbled himself and God changed his life.

God sees humility. He knows your heart posture everytime. How far have you gone? If you can humble yourself today and return to God he will spare you. Don’t wait until God humbles you. Humble yourself now. If you have sinned forgiveness is certain and if you are down His mighty hands will lift you up.
